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) Information
Diagnostic trouble code (DTC) information CEM-DE58
Condition
The diagnostic trouble code (DTC) is stored if the central electronic module (CEM) registers that communication with the supplementary restraint system (SRS) control module is not operating.
Note! In the event of CEM-DEXX di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) being stored the central electronic module (CEM) must not be replaced; the diagnostic trouble code (DTC) indicates a communication fault in the Control area network!
The diagnostic trouble code (DTC) can be diagnosed when the ignition has been on for at least 10 seconds.
Substitute value
- None.
Possible source
- No power supply to SRS control module
- Open-circuit in the ground lead to the SRS control module
- Contact resistance in the terminals
- Open-circuit in the wiring for the CAN low speed network to the SRS control module
- The SRS control module is not intended for this car (for example a used control module with different software/hardware).
Hint: If several di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) are stored in the central electronic module (CEM) for communication faults with other control modules in the low speed network, this indicates a common fault in the Control area network, see the wiring diagram.
Fault symptom[s]
- The SRS indicator lamp is lit.
